HarmonyOS API Picker 详解

HarmonyOS 是华为推出的一款全新操作系统,旨在为各种智能设备提供统一的开发平台。一个重要的部分是 HarmonyOS 的 API Picker,它允许开发者轻松选择和调用系统提供的各种 API。本文将通过示例和图表帮助你理解 HarmonyOS API Picker 的基本概念及其实际应用。

什么是 HarmonyOS API Picker?

API Picker 是一套工具,旨在帮助开发者快速查找、选择并使用 HarmonyOS 中的各种 API。 通过 API Picker,开发者能够高效地整合系统功能,提升应用的开发效率。

API Picker 的基本用法

在 HarmonyOS 中,API Picker 允许你用简单的代码片段调用相应的 API,以下是一个简单的示例,展示了如何使用 API Picker 获取设备的位置信息。

示例代码
import 'package:device_info/device_info.dart';

void main() async {
  var deviceInfo = DeviceInfoPlugin();
  var androidInfo = await deviceInfo.androidInfo; // 获取 Android 设备信息
  print('Running on ${androidInfo.brand} ${androidInfo.model}');
}
  • 1.
  • 2.
  • 3.
  • 4.
  • 5.
  • 6.
  • 7.

上述代码片段中,我们利用 DeviceInfoPlugin 获取设备的 Android 信息,随后打印设备的品牌和型号。 你可以通过修改这个示例代码,获取更多有关设备的信息,从而更好地服务于用户。

使用 API Picker 的优点

使用 API Picker 的主要优点包括:

  1. 简化开发过程:直接找到所需的 API,降低了学习成本。
  2. 提升应用性能:合理使用系统 API,可以有效提升应用的性能与用户体验。
  3. 易于维护:API Picker 的清晰结构使得你更容易更新和维护代码。

通过 API Picker,开发者能够快速适应新的功能和变更,从而应用更复杂的新技术。

数据展示:API 使用情况饼状图

为了更好地理解开发者对不同 API 的使用情况,以下是使用 Mermaid 语法绘制的饼状图,展示了各类 API 的调用占比。

API 使用情况 30% 25% 15% 20% 10% API 使用情况 设备信息 网络请求 位置服务 多媒体处理 其他

这个饼状图展示了不同类型 API 在开发中的使用比例,设备信息和网络请求是最常用的。

结论

API Picker 是 HarmonyOS 的一项非常实用的功能,它显著提高了开发者的工作效率。通过简洁的代码和强大的功能,开发者可以轻松访问和管理各种 API,从而快速构建出优秀的应用程序。随着 HarmonyOS 的不断发展,相信 API Picker 的应用会更加广泛,对提升用户体验和开发效率起到巨大推动作用。希望本文能够帮助您理解并有效利用 HarmonyOS API Picker,开启更高效的开发之旅!